What are typical day-to-day responsibilities for someone working in bioinformatics?
A typical day in bioinformatics often involves analyzing large biological datasets, such as genomic or proteomic sequences, using specialized software and programming languages. You might spend time developing or modifying algorithms, visualizing complex data, and applying statistical methods to interpret research findings. Collaborating closely with biologists, data scientists, and clinicians is common to ensure that computational results are aligned with biological questions. Bioinformatics professionals are also expected to document their work, present findings, and stay updated with new tools and advances in the field, making for a dynamic and engaging work environment.
What is a Bioinformatics job?
A Bioinformatics job involves using computational tools and techniques to analyze biological data, such as genomic sequences, protein structures, and clinical information. Professionals in this field work at the intersection of biology, computer science, and statistics to develop algorithms, databases, and software for processing large-scale biological data. Bioinformaticians are employed in academia, pharmaceutical companies, healthcare, and biotechnology sectors to assist with research, drug discovery, and personalized medicine. Key skills include programming, data analysis, and a strong understanding of molecular biology.
What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Bioinformatics position, and why are they important?
To thrive in bioinformatics, you need expertise in biological sciences, strong programming skills (such as Python, R, or Perl), and a solid understanding of statistics, typically supported by a degree in bioinformatics, computational biology, or a related field. Familiarity with bioinformatics databases, software tools (like BLAST, Bioconductor, or Galaxy), and experience with next-generation sequencing data analysis are highly valued. Anal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are essential soft skills for collaborating in interdisciplinary research environments. These skills are crucial for accurately interpreting complex biological data, developing useful computational solutions, and successfully contributing to scientific advancements.

What You'll Do
As a Diagnostic Associate I, you will support the laboratory's diagnostic and surveillance efforts through molecular testing, sequencing analysis, quality assurance activities, and research support. Key responsibilities include:
- Perform molecular diagnostic procedures including DNA and RNA extraction, PCR, Sanger sequencing, and next generation sequencing.
- Analyze sequencing data, assemble gene sequences from raw data, generate phylogenetic trees, and conduct bioinformatic analyses to support diagnostic testing and disease surveillance programs.
- Evaluate incoming samples for quality and suitability, verify test results, monitor quality control measures, and investigate unexpected or inconsistent findings.
- Collaborate with diagnostic associates, faculty, laboratory staff, and national surveillance partners to support animal disease monitoring and reporting efforts.
- Assist with research and development projects by supporting test development activities, organizing research samples, and providing technical expertise for ongoing laboratory initiatives.
- Requires strict adherence to established safety and quality standards.
- Provides opportunities to build expertise in molecular diagnostics, sequencing technologies, and bioinformatics applications.
- Involves high volume sample processing and requires strong attention to detail.
- The ability to distinguish colors accurately is necessary for interpreting laboratory results and ensuring compliance with safety protocols.
